I. Background and Organizational Context

The United Nations Development Program (UNDP) has been working in Haiti since June 28, 1973. The UNDP is part of the United Nations system along with 17 other agencies also present in the country. Its presence is defined by a basic agreement with the Government of Haiti, which sets out the basic conditions under which the program will support the Government in the implementation of its development projects.
UNDP supports the Government of Haiti in its long-term approach to sustainable development by supporting capacity building of national institutions, the local private sector and communities in Haiti to better prepare the country's future and build a strong and resilient nation.

 II. Position Purpose

Under the guidance and direct supervision of the ICT Analyst, the ICT Associate provides ICT services, implements ICT management systems and strategies, and provides daily technical support to users of information management tools and technology infrastructure. The ICT Associate promotes a client -oriented approach.

The ICT Associate works in close collaboration with Programme, Operations and projects teams in the CO, UNDP HQ staff, Regional Information Officer (RIO), and the Regional Bureau Information Manager (RBIM) to resolve complex ICT- related issues.

III. Key Duties and Accountabilities

1.) Ensure implementation of ICT strategies and introduction/implementation of new technologies.  

Example of Duties:

              

  • Ensure compliance withcorporate information management and technology standards, guidelines, and procedures for the CO technology environment.
  • Participate in development and implementation of Standard Operating Procedures in ICT services.
  • Conduct market research and analysis and provide support in introducing new technology for CO

system updating and improvement.

  • Provide advice on and assistance in procurement of new ICT  equipment for the CO and projects;  and provide technical specifications and information on best options in both local and international markets. Review quotations and bids.
  • Participate in development and implementation of ICT  annual plan. Maintain the measures in place for  business continuity and disaster recovery processes and procedures.
  • Provide support to use of ERP functionality for improved  business results and improved client services.
  • Provide ICT support for key events.
2.) Ensure effective functioning of the CO hardware and software packages .  
Example of Duties:
  • Support effective functioning (installation, operation, and maintenance) of all UNDP hardware  equipment and acquisition of hardware supplies.
  • Perform specific technical functions, including changing of hardware electronic components (disks, memories, network wiring, power sources, etc.) and making routine repairs.
3.) Assist in providing automation and digitalization support for both CO Operations and Programmes .  

Example of

Duties:

  • Install commercial and in-house developed software and related upgrades.
  • Support development of new automation tools using UNDP corporately developed platforms.
  • Participate in developing Terms of  Reference (TOR) for software  products and provide monitoring and evaluation support to Programme teams during the development lif e cycle.
  • Support provision of in-house development of tools for programme and operations when  needed.
  • Assist in identifying opportunities and  ways of converting business processes into web - based systems to address the issues of efficiency  (e.g., office management system, donor profile software, knowledge management systems).
4.) Ensure efficient network administration.  

Example of

Duties:

  • Monitor the network connection on a daily basis to ensurea stable and responsive network environment.
  • Ensure UNDP desktopand network resources are protectedf rom malicious virus attacksand deploy countermeasures in the event of attacks.
  • Implement cloud-based backup and restoration procedures for local drives.  Install anti-virus programs on  a timely basis.
  • Respond to  user needs and questions regarding network access.
  • Maintain up-to-date parameters of information  for the network clients and electronic mail.
  • Trouble-shoot and monitor  network problems.
  • Maintain an up-to-date inventory and stock  of supplies and spare parts in cooperation with the Administration and Procurement Teams.
